On our 27-month apprenticeship programme you will learn the skills to become a successful Construction Machinery Mechanic with a fantastic range of future career options ahead of you.  With the current levels of advancement in technology, there could not be a more exciting time to join us and following successful completion of your apprenticeship you will be offered a permanent role, with one of the best rental equipment providers in the industry.

On a daily basis you’ll work within one of our service centres where you will learn to:

  • Service and repair a fleet of plant machinery to meet company and manufacturer standards
  • Inspect and function test a wide range of equipment
  • Assess machines to ensure they meet the correct operational and safety guidelines
  • Diagnose and rectify machinery faults
  • Order replacement parts and fit them correctly
  • Maintain accurate and comprehensive service and maintenance records
  • Develop in-depth product knowledge
  • Build excellent working relationships with customers and understand their business needs and requirements
  • Become an ambassador for our “Customer First” culture, resolving any issues quickly and keeping your colleagues and customers informed, so they feel truly valued
  • Expand your team working skills with your colleagues and the wider Sunbelt Rentals team
  • Manage multiple tasks and deadlines as part of a varied workday in a fast-paced operational environment

Apprenticeship Training

You will be completing a level 2 Land-Based Service Engineer (Construction Plant pathway) apprenticeship standard.  This will be delivered using a combination of:

  • Workplace experience to gain practical skills
  • Guidance and training from an experienced workplace mentor
  • Industry recognised training leading to an apprenticeship qualification.  You will attend residential placements at a training centre and may be required to travel outside of your normal working hours
